Output 24d95c8c34a16cf1cbd8fab3ecea210e3afe5efb4714f2c57196bf7429e26366:7

value
267900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3cb332d0d3b6957204258937c16857ce7a9cef9 OP_EQUAL
address
3J5gJTYJCH99BxovSak4oeUBSjJA1VMBpM
transaction
24d95c8c34a16cf1cbd8fab3ecea210e3afe5efb4714f2c57196bf7429e26366
spent
true